Basic Concepts of Check Valves

A check valve, also known as a non-return valve, is a mechanical device that allows fluid to flow through it in only one direction. It operates by using a movable element, such as a flap or a ball, that opens when fluid flows in the correct direction and closes when the flow attempts to reverse. Check valves are commonly used in fluid systems to prevent backflow, which can cause damage or inefficiency in the system 1.

Grouping of Engines

The Cummins part 3926761, a Check Valve, is designed to fit seamlessly within a range of Cummins diesel engines. This check valve is a crucial component that ensures the proper flow of fluids within the engine’s system, preventing backflow and maintaining the efficiency of the engine’s operations.

Group 1: 4B3.9, 6B5.9, B4.5, B5.9 G

The Check Valve 3926761 is compatible with the 4B3.9, 6B5.9, B4.5, and B5.9 G engines. These engines, while differing in their specific configurations and power outputs, share a common architecture that allows this check valve to function effectively across the board.

Group 2: QSB3.9 30 CM550, QSB4.5 CM850(CM2850), QSB5.9 30 CM550, QSB6.7 CM850(CM2850)

The QSB series engines, including the QSB3.9 30 CM550, QSB4.5 CM850 (CM2850), QSB5.9 30 CM550, and QSB6.7 CM850 (CM2850), also integrate the Cummins part 3926761. These engines, known for their robust performance and reliability, benefit from the precise functionality of this check valve, ensuring optimal fluid dynamics and engine performance.
